What’s New
The 2025 Topps Archives Baseball set introduces collectors to an array of card variations, including both Design and Image Variations. This collection expands with an additional 100 cards through these variations, enriching the collecting experience. Paying homage to classic Topps designs, the set blends nostalgia with innovative elements for the 2025 edition.
Configuration at a Glance
- Includes base cards along with two variation types: Design and Image Variations
- Variations are spread across three iconic Topps designs: 1964, 1996, and 2005
- Each design year comes with its own set of base cards and related variations
- 100 variation cards are available for collectors
Key Inserts & Parallels
- Design Variations: Feature alternative design elements on traditional card layouts
- Image Variations: Present different player images compared to the standard base cards
- Each design year (1964, 1996, 2005) encompasses both variation types

Collector Notes
- Variation cards can be identified by the last three digits of the CMP code on the back of the card:
- 1964 Topps: Base (408), Image (450), Design (453)
- 1996 Topps: Base (422), Image (454), Design (451)
- 2005 Topps: Base (436), Image (452), Design (453)
- Image Variations display different player photographs compared to the base cards
- Design Variations incorporate alternative design elements within the same year's style
